Transaction dc601980fa307a0fb489739fd5dfc6e2ec578e989c133651db05e2aff5b87f22
1 Input
1 Output
-
dc601980fa307a0fb489739fd5dfc6e2ec578e989c133651db05e2aff5b87f22:0
- value
- 3556678
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6ca0e57ae6df17d7dfe1bd057de8f8da1c5ababb992a232f7007ec3eb1695e54
- address
- bc1pdjsw27hxmuta0hlph5zhm68cmgw94w4mny4zxtmsqlkravtfte2qzzl7m9